Types of Hyundai Keys
Before delving into the replacement procedure, it's important to understand the various kinds of keys utilized for Hyundai lorries. Each key type has special characteristics and replacement considerations.
Key TypeDescriptionReplacement Hyundai Key MethodStandard KeyStandard metal key that runs the ignition and locksCut at a locksmith or dealershipTransponder KeyMetal key with an ingrained chip for added securitySet at dealership or locksmith professionalKey FobRemote key that enables keyless entry/ignitionChange and configure at dealershipSmart KeyDistance key with innovative functionsChange and set at dealerTraditional Key
Standard keys are the earliest form of automobile keys. They are simply mechanical, normally made from steel, and are easily duplicated at local locksmiths. Nevertheless, they lack the innovative security features present in newer Hyundai designs.
Transponder Key
Transponder keys consist of a tiny chip set to the lorry's ignition system. If the key's chip is not recognized by the automobile, it will not begin. This includes a layer of security, but it also makes replacement more made complex as shows is needed.
Key Fob
Key fobs permit remote locking and opening of doors and might likewise consist of a panic button. While key fobs can frequently be changed with less hassle than transponder keys, shows is normally still necessary to sync the brand-new fob with the automobile.
Smart Key
Smart keys are the most innovative type, allowing keyless entry and start. They are developed to recognize the chauffeur's existence, enabling the car to unlock and start without physically placing the key. Replacement usually involves reprogramming the lorry's computer system, which can only be accomplished through a dealership or an experienced locksmith professional.

Can I change my Hyundai key myself?
It's typically not possible to change advanced keys like transponders, key fobs, or clever keys without specialized tools and shows understanding. Basic keys can be replicated by a locksmith.
2. What if I lose all my keys and do not have a spare?
If you lose all your keys, going to an authorized dealership with your VIN and proof of ownership is necessary. They can supply a replacement key, although this might be the most pricey choice.
3. Will my insurance coverage cover the cost of key replacement?
Some insurance coverage cover key replacement, however coverage can differ extensively. It's advisable to consult your provider.
4. For how long does it take to get a replacement key?
Usually, obtaining a standard key from a locksmith professional may take simply a few minutes, while programmable keys or smart keys may take anywhere from a few hours to a couple of days if you need to go through a car dealership.
5. Can I set my own transponder or key fob?
Some older designs permit self-programming, however many modern Hyundai Key Replacement Cost keys require specialized devices and access to your lorry's computer system. It's best to consult an expert.
